She was born July 28, 1917, in Baker, the daughter of Oscar and Ella (Kohler) Hill. She married Thomas B. Smith on July 18, 1936. Doris was a member of Earlville United Methodist Church. Before retiring, she worked at the National Bank of Earlville for more than 25 years. Doris' whole world revolved around her love for her family.
She is survived by one daughter, Marlys (James) Goodin of Rockford; three grandchildren, Laura Goodin of Rockford, Amy (Aaron) Eissens of Oswego and Sarah (Keith) Krieg of Rockford; four great-grandchildren, Madelyn and Olivia Krieg and Jacob and Emily Eissens; five sisters, Barbara Brown, Betty Kambic, June Sharp, Greta Sinchak and Georgia Philippe; two brothers, John and Donald Hill; and several nieces and nephews.
She was preceded in death by her parents; her husband, Thomas in 1985; one sister, Virginia Meyers; one brother, Russell Hill; and one infant sister, Marion Louise.
Funeral services will be at 2 p.m. Thursday, April 22, at Earlville United Methodist Church with the Rev. Cheri Stewart officiating. Entombment will follow in Precinct Cemetery Mausoleum rural Earlville. Visitation will be at the church from 1 p.m. until the time of service Thursday.
Memorials may be directed to Earlville United Methodist Church, Earlville Ambulance Fund or to a charity of the donor's choice.
